The Role
As a Counterbalance FLT Driver, you will play a key role in ensuring the smooth and safe movement of goods across the site. Duties will include:
- Operating a counterbalance forklift to load and unload pallets
- Transporting stock to designated warehouse locations
- Supporting general warehouse operations as required
- Maintaining a clean, safe, and organised working environment
- Adhering to all health and safety procedures at all times
What We're Looking For
- Valid, in-date Counterbalance FLT licence
- Minimum 6 months' experience operating a counterbalance truck
- Strong attention to detail and awareness of safety
- Good communication and teamwork skills
- Reliable, punctual, and committed attitude
